yea I have only watched a handful of PK dramas and not really aware of the industry dynamics. think shakk had characters all in their 30s? at least that was how it felt.

something I find interesting is that in india, TV dramas are far more expressive and cover different romances and age group problems while movies tend to be more narrow.

I remember this interview of this actress producer because it cracked me up so much with how fiery she was. so the drama she had produced and acted in was a huge rage. so much so that even if you had not watched, you were aware of the daily soap. the female lead was in her 30s and through circumstances ends up getting married to her friend's husband (after her friend falls into a coma) and raising her friend's kids.

so the charcter was known for being no-nonsense and crying in a strong way. when asked why the characters in the drama hardly cry (it was unusual enough to be different from the rest of the pack at the time), the actress said something to this effect -- "I think it is ridiculous that dramas show these women weeping all the time. if that happened in real life, no work will get done. please! I had a difficult life. my mom had a difficult life. if we cried as much as these TV characters, none of us would have moved forward in life" 🤣🤣🤣

I think of her point when I get annoyed at these rona dhona characters; sometimes we need women producers to step up and write stuff closer to life. I think in that regard, ITV have been exploring romance in their 30s and issues like divorce, re-marriage, blended families for many many years. whereas movies are far more constrictive and we still don't see older romances and their related issues.....

I have been watching pak dramas on and off since zindagi channel started showing pak dramas.

I agree that ITv has way more genres than PTV and also more budget. I remember during kahani ghar ghar ki times Sakshi Tanwar's character used to wear clothes by Manish malhotra and also how ekta spend 1 crore for a single scene in kyunki 😳. 1 crore is still such a huge amount and she spend that much more than 10yrs ago for a serial. Also big channel shows have shoots in foreign locations as well. I think yeh hai mohabbatein had gone out to shoot for more than once.

Also during star one days, we used to get a lot of school and college serials. I feel closing down star one was the start of total degradation of itv. Then even channel V got shut down.

I guess another reason why itv can experiment more is because they can show romance of the leads without getting them married. So we get more of the leads without the family entering the picture so early.

Pak dramas most of the times have to make the leads get married to show proper romantic scenes. Also if the ml falls in love with the girl, he just directing asks for marriage. There is no concept of dating even when both of them are at college. I can only think of dunk where haider and Amal dated for a long time before their marriage got fixed.
